Essential to my painting process is combining layers of color, line, texture and collage. Being immersed in nature at home or in travel has provided new and exciting venues for my paintings. My goal is to celebrate, interpret, explore evolving images, provide mystery, incorporate symbolic reference, and in doing so, encourage the viewer to tap into his/her own spirit and creativity. I strive for an expressive and soulful perspective in my paintings rather than an intellectual one. Experimenting and trying new ways to work in water media has kept me excited and enthusiastic about working as an artist. I have always loved the flow and vibrancy of water media. My search to find the best way to express my spirit in my art has been a fun, exciting, and sometimes an exasperating journey. I never really swallowed the idea of following "the rules". It never seemed to be a creative option. My inquisitive nature has helped me seek new ways to express my vision in my work. Finding my artistic temperament by knowing my natural tendencies and accepting myself as I am, has made all the difference in my journey. I often work on several paintings at one time, applying layers of color and texture. I use anything I can think of to bring about a painting that will communicate my emotional expression and response to my visual stimulation. Sometimes I have a subject in mind and other times I have nothing except color and shape. The forgiving nature of acrylic combined with collage has given me the solutions I have needed to complete the language of my work. Sources of inspiration come from God's gifts reflected through nature; rolling hillsides, a European or tropical landscape, a gorgeous sunset, the peaceful beauty of water and pines trees, the intense colors of fall, the fresh greens of spring, a beautiful scarf (with colors that I love), or observing a wonderful piece of art. All of these are the springboard to my next painting series. Along with design and color, I try to transpose the experience using the interplay of line, pattern, shapes and texture to bring about abstract imagery.
